Work Ethics and Employability Training: Madaba

Known as the “City of Mosaics” Madaba is a respite for religious art and history. But, due to the centralized nature of the kingdom many residents maintain difficulty with scarce employment opportunities and insufficient vocational skill-sets. Because of this, JoWomenomics decided to implement a work ethics and employability training program for women’s empowerment. To initiate the training program Jowomenomics organized social dialogue and awareness sessions with community stakeholders and leaders. Beginning in March 2019 Jowomenomics outreached 262 community members to discuss issues facing women’s employment and economic inclusion.

ToT for Career Counselling

With the participation of 36 counsellors and four teachers, two ToT Career Counselling Training Workshops took place in Amman and in Aqaba . The goal of this training was to assess trainees’ experiences, preparedness to conduct career counselling sessions, as well as their opinions about gender inclusivity within in certain jobs.

Career Counseling

Jowomenomics implemented 4 pilot career guidance programs in Madaba and Thiban devised to change perception towards vocational work. The program was designed with the objective to change the culture of shame about vocational jobs as well as gender-based constraints related to career choices; particularly faced by women in relation to vocational work. Additionally, the pilot program successfully trained 50 counsellors from the Ministry of Education from all directorates.

Work Ethics and Employability Training: Shouneh

Shouneh located in the Balqa Governorate near the Dead Sea is the lowest point on earth and because it is one of Jordan’s poverty pockets has one of the lowest employment rates in the Hashemite Kingdom of Jordan. As a result of its low altitude which collects the countries rainfall the Northern Shouneh area can be ripe with vegetation, ready to be picked at a moments notice and the same can be said for it’s residents.
